🍂🍃When is the supplication of Witr recited?🍃🍂
[Q] The questioner says: When is the supplication of Witr? When? i.e it’s place in prayer.
[A] What’s more correct is that it’s after the Ruku (Bowing), that’s what’s more correct, even though some of the Fuqaha went towards it being before the Ruku. However, what’s more correct is that it’s after the Ruku. And whoever comes with the Qunoot of Witr before the Ruku, they’re not rebuked for it.

🍂🍃 If a woman wants to pray Taraweeh, should she pray at home or in the Masjid?🍃🍂
[Q] The questioner says, what’s preferred for the woman; is it to pray Taraweeh in her house or in the Masjid?
[A] Okay, suppose we say she should pray in her house, will she actually pray? Answer. Would she pray for example every night eleven units? I don’t think so. From the situation of what we know, I don’t think so. (Most likely) Her children will busy her, and she doesn’t enter the prayer except the door gets knocked, yes. Therefore, it might be better that she goes to pray in the Masjid with the congregation of Muslims, whereby she dedicates this hour in the Masjid without nothing distracting her.
And the Prophet ﷺ said:
“Don’t prevent the female servants of Allah from the Masājid of Allah”.
And Umar, may Allah be pleased with him, when reviving (the Sunnah of) Salāt Taraweeh, he appointed an Imām to lead the women. This points to the women having gathered in the Masjid for the Taraweeh prayer, whether the Imām was made for them or that they prayed behind the mens Imām, and Allah knows best.

🍂🍃The difference between Salaat Taraweeh and Qiyām Al-Layl🍃🍂
[Q] The questioner says, is there a difference between Salaat Taraweeh and Qiyaam at the last part of the night? And what’s the ruling on combining between both?
[A] From the angle of both being night prayers, then there’s no difference between Taraweeh and Qiyaam, both are night prayers. What remains of the matter is that the prayer of what’s called today as Taraweeh in what’s known to the people is that it’s performed at the first part of the night after Salatul ‘Isha. And what’s labelled as Qiyaam, it’s performed at the last part of the night, otherwise, both names are the same in the sense they are both included as the night prayer.
The Prophet ﷺ prayed at the first part of the night, its middle, and the last part of it, this was in general, yes. But as for in terms of what’s better, then prayer in the last part of the night is better no doubt. For verily, the Prophet ﷺ said: “Prayer in the last third of the night is witnessed”. The angels witness it. Likewise, this (particular) time, the Lord glory be to Him the Most High, at the last third of the night descends (in a manner that Befits His Majesty) to the lowest heaven and says: “Is there one who asks so that I may give them? And is there one who asks for forgiveness so that I may forgive them? And is there one who seeks forgiveness so that I pardon them?
Thus, it is a blessed time, more blessed than the first part. Adding to that, especially if the prayer at the last part of the night is made long. And this is what the usual practise is, prolonging at the last third of the night. That’s because people are less occupied or (tend to have less distraction) during the last part of the night in comparison to the first part of it where people perhaps still remain busied (with affairs), hence you find some Imāms shortening prayer when it’s at the first part of the night.
Yes, and every time the prayer and standing is made long it’s better. The Prophet ﷺ said: “The best month to fast after Ramadhan is the month of Allah, Muharram. And the best prayer is the Qunoot”.
The intended meaning of Qunoot here is long standing. That’s the best form of prayer where the standing of it is made long. And the one who for example prays the first part of the night with the Imām until he concludes the Witr, it’s written for them that they prayed the entire night. It’s written for them the whole night in prayer, that they stood on this night. Otherwise, only in terms of what’s better; the first part of the night and the last then it’s as what you’ve heard.

[Q] The questioner says: What’s the ruling of combining between both? (i.e to pray at the first part of the night and the last)?
[A] “There should not be two Witr in one night”. That’s what the Prophet ﷺ said. “There’s not to be two Witr in the same night”. Prohibition. It’s not permissible to perform Witr twice in the same night. But, if we were to assume that a person prayed at the first part of the night and performed Witr, then they wanted to pray again with the people at the last part of the night, are they prevented from doing so?
The answer is: No, they’re not prevented, however, they should not conclude with Witr. They should conclude with Shaf’, because the Prophet ﷺ said: “There’s not to be two Witr in the same night”. Or maybe a person prayed the first part of the night and they wish to later stand at the last part of the night, then they shouldn’t conclude with Witr (at the first part of the night). They should conclude with Shaf’, then they do Witr upon praying at the last part of the night. But what we advise with, is that a person limits with 11 units. For verily the Prophet ﷺ didn’t exceed 11 units, not in Ramadhan, nor other than it.
If a person prays the first part of the night, they pray it all with the Imām all the way through Witr and they perform Witr with him and conclude the prayer. And if they pray at the last third of the night, then they pray it all with the Imām, even the Witr, and conclude with him. This is what’s better and Allah knows best.

🍂🍃 Should the people being led in prayer say Ameen during the Qunoot of Witr?🍃🍂
[Q] Is (saying) “Ameen” recommended for those being led in prayer during the Qunoot of Witr?
[A] Yes, it’s recommended for the congregation to say Ameen, and if a person does so, then it is like they supplicated as how the Imām did. And if they don’t say Ameen, then it is like they confided only to the supplication of the Imām. But if a person was to say Ameen, then it’s as if the Imām supplicated and the person themselves also supplicated. That’s because the meaning of Ameen is “O Allah, accept”. Accept this supplication of which the Imām has supplicated. Thus, every supplication a person hears, they should say Ameen to it.
And since Al-Fatiha ends with supplication, then saying this word is Sunnah after the Imām says: “Walaadth tha Leen”. This word is a Sunnah for the Imām to say, and the congregation, likewise the Angels also say it. The Prophet ﷺ said: “If the Imām says Walaadth thaa Leen”, then say Ameen, for verily whoever’s Ameen coincides with the Ameen of the Angels, their sins of what occurred previously get forgiven”.
In fact, the word Ameen is prescribed to say after the recitation of Al-Fatiha comprehensively as what’s composed in the books of Fiqh. The person praying alone says Ameen, and the Imām leading the prayer says Ameen, and those being led in prayer say Ameen. Rather, those being led in prayer say the Ameen twice in the audible prayers of the first and second Rakah. They say Ameen after the recitation of Al-Fatiha by the Imām, then they are required to also recite Al-Fatiha themselves and say Ameen after it. They recite Al-Fatiha themselves seeing as it’s a pillar of which the prayer is invalid without it, then they say Ameen. Therefore, if the Imām supplicates and makes audible the supplications during the Qunoot Nāzila or the Qunoot of Witr, the congregation say Ameen with him or after him.

◾️The ruling on wearing the face mask for the Muhrim⁉️◾️
Answered by Shaykh Abu Hamza Hassan bin Muhammed Ba Shu'ayb - may Allah preserve him -
📩🔹Question:
What's your statement about the ruling of covering the face for the Muhrim?
📩🔸Answer:
That which the majority of the people of knowledge are upon is the permissibility of covering the face for the Muhrim, and the Hadith;
(وَلَا تُخَمِّرُوا رَأْسَهُ، وَلَا وَجهه)
“Do not cover his head nor his face.”
The addition (his face) is an irregular addition and Allaah knows best.
So upon this there's no harm from wearing the face mask.

◾️Can an elderly person delay Salatul Fajr due to some difficultly when making Ablution?◾️
Answered by Shaykh Abu Hamza Hassan bin Muhammed Ba Shu'ayb - may Allah preserve him -
📩🔹Question:
A person over eighty years old lives alone, and finds difficulty in making ablution, particularly when raising his feet to wash them or when bending down, which at times causes him to delay Salatul Fajr until after the sun rises.
What is the ruling on that?
📩🔸Answer:
It’s not permissible for him to delay the prayer until its time departs. It’s not permissible for him to perform Tayamum because he’s still able to use water.
